In one general aspect, an apparatus can include a container including a lid, and a cradle configured to support a device. The apparatus can include a lifting mechanism operably coupled to the cradle and the lid. The lifting mechanism can be configured to move between a storage position where the cradle is disposed in the container to a dispensing position where the cradle is disposed outside of the container. The lifting mechanism can be configured to move between the storage position and the dispensing position in response to moving the lid. The lifting mechanism can include a first link aligned parallel to a second link when the lifting mechanism is in the dispensing position and when the lifting mechanism is in the storage position. The first link and the second link can both be within the same plane when in a position between the storage position and the dispensing position.

1. An apparatus, comprising: a container including a lid;a cradle configured to support a device; anda lifting mechanism operably coupled to the cradle and the lid, the lifting mechanism configured to move between a storage position where the cradle is disposed in the container to a dispensing position where the cradle is disposed outside of the container, the lifting mechanism configured to move between the storage position and the dispensing position in response to moving the lid,the lifting mechanism including a first link aligned parallel to a second link when the lifting mechanism is in the dispensing position and when the lifting mechanism is in the storage position, the first link and the second link both being within the same plane when in a position between the storage position and the dispensing position. 2. The apparatus of claim 1, wherein the device is a contact lens. 3. The apparatus of claim 1, wherein the lid is a removable lid. 4. The apparatus of claim 1, wherein the lifting mechanism includes a third link hingedly coupled to the first link and aligned non-parallel to the first link when the lifting mechanism is in the storage position. 5. The apparatus of claim 1, wherein the lifting mechanism includes a third link hingedly coupled to the first link and aligned non-parallel to the first link and to the second link when the lifting mechanism is in the storage position or in the dispensing position. 6. The apparatus of claim 1, wherein the first link and the second link are included in a plurality of links, the lifting mechanism includes a plurality of hinge points. 7. The apparatus of claim 1, wherein the lifting mechanism includes a living hinge coupled to the first link. 8. The apparatus of claim 1, wherein the first link and the second link define at least a part of a dyad four-bar. 9. The apparatus of claim 1, wherein the lifting mechanism and the cradle are formed from a planar sheet of material. 10. The apparatus of claim 1, wherein the lifting mechanism and the cradle are collectively included in a laminar mechanism. 11. The apparatus of claim 1, further comprising: a rim coupled to the lifting mechanism and coupled to the container. 12. An apparatus, comprising: a container including a lid;a cradle configured to support a device; anda lifting mechanism operably coupled to the cradle and the lid, the lifting mechanism configured to move between a storage position where the cradle is disposed in the container to a dispensing position where the cradle is disposed outside of the container, the lifting mechanism configured to move between the storage position and the dispensing position in response to moving the lid,the lifting mechanism including a first link configured to move in parallel with a second link, the lifting mechanism including a third link having an end coupled to the lid,the first link having an end, the end being disposed above the cradle when the lifting mechanism is in the storage position and being disposed below the cradle when the lifting mechanism is in the dispensing position. 13. The apparatus of claim 12, wherein the container is configured to retain a fluid. 14. The apparatus of claim 12, wherein the first link is aligned parallel to the second link when the lifting mechanism is in the dispensing position and when the lifting mechanism is in the storage position. 15. The apparatus of claim 12, wherein the first link, the second link, and the third link, are configured to be aligned within a plane at a position between the dispensing position and the storage position. 16. The apparatus of claim 12, wherein the third link is aligned non-parallel to the first link and the second link when the lifting mechanism is in the storage position or in the dispensing position. 17. An apparatus, comprising: a container including a lid;a cradle configured to support a device; anda lifting mechanism operably coupled to the cradle and the lid, the lifting mechanism configured to move between a storage position where the cradle is disposed in the container to a dispensing position where the cradle is disposed outside of the container, the lifting mechanism configured to move between the storage position and the dispensing position in response to moving the lid,the lifting mechanism including a first link having a first hinge aligned along a first axis, a second link having a second hinge aligned along a second axis different from the first axis, and a third link being hingedly coupled to the lid via a third hinge aligned along a third axis different from the first axis and the second axis,the third hinge aligned along the third axis being moved away from the first hinge aligned along the first axis and the second hinge aligned along the second axis when the lifting mechanism is moved from the storage position to the dispensing position. 18. The apparatus of claim 17, wherein the first axis is parallel to the second axis and the third axis when the lifting mechanism is in the dispensing position and when the lifting mechanism is in the storage position. 19. The apparatus of claim 17, wherein the first link has a length equal to a length of the second link. 20. The apparatus of claim 17, wherein the third link is aligned non-parallel to the first link and the second link when the lifting mechanism is in the storage position or in the dispensing position. 21. The apparatus of claim 17, wherein the third link has a portion disposed in an area between the first link and the second link when the lifting mechanism is in the storage position, the portion of the third link being disposed outside of the area between the first link and the second link when the lifting mechanism is in the dispensing position.
